Index of /media/image/93/bc/21
Name
Last modified
Size
Description
Parent Directory
-
[email protected]
2022-11-02 00:35
21K
1747312213_697535731111.jpg
2025-05-15 12:30
24K
9781598536768_140x140.jpg
2022-11-02 00:35
6.4K
Apache Server at u323264.your-storagebox.de Port 443